NRVTS5100ETFSWFTAG - onsemi

Description: Fine Lithography Trench−based Schottky Technology for Very Low Leakage; Low Power Loss and Lower Operating Temperature; Higher Efficiency for Achieving Regulatory Compliance; Low Thermal Resistance; High Surge Capability; NRV Prefix for Automotive and Other Applications Requiring Unique Site and Control Change Requirements; Wettable Flanks (WF in PM Suffix) Option Available for Enhanced Automated Optical Inspection (AoI); These are Pb−Free and Halide−Free Devices
